Tina Maria Ferguson is a practicing and teaching artist. She is also a Masters Degreed Architect. Tina is the founder, owner and head teacher of the 12 year old award winning senior art education company, Artsy Smartsy, which brings monthly art classes in all art mediums to seniors of all ages and abilities. She is also the Executive Director of HeARTsy, a non-profit 501.c3 which brings FREE art classes to low income seniors and youth & adults with developmental disabilities. Tina was the recipient of the 2019 “Phoenix Mayor’s art award” and the 2018 Mesa Maker fest “Social Impact Award” for her creative work with these underserved populations in Arizona.

One of Tina’s Montessori based, dementia focused, lesson plans was also awarded an honorable mention from the “International Council of Certified Dementia Practitioners and Center for Applied Research in Dementia”. Artsy Smartsy began in Minnesota and pre-COVID served over 500 seniors in Minnesota & Phoenix assisted living, memory care, veterans homes, group homes, Parkinsons day programs, etc. Half of her students suffer from Parkinson’s and Dementia. HeARTsy, began in 2018 and was developed when multiple low income groups would reach out asking for art classes but they had no budget. These were the groups that Tina believed needed therapudic health and social benefits of art classes the most. HeARTsy is mostly grant funded but also blessed with thousands of private donations from the community as well so that classes are free.

About this organization

HeARTsy

HeARTsy’s ED Tina Ferguson was the winner of the 2019 Phoenix Mayor’s Art Award, and the 2018 Mesa Maker’s Fest Social Impact Award for they work she does with HeARTsy in the community. HeARTsy serves hundreds of students from 15-105 each month in all art mediums! 

HeARTsy is dedicated to bringing age and ability appropriate fine art programming to underserved populations who would typically lack the funding, transportation and ability. Through our virtual arts program and art kits, students will benefit from the many health benefits of FINE arts programming, become empowered, engaged and enlightened on multiple mediums of art while also building long term, meaningful friendships.

Due to COVID-19 and the increase in social isolation, depression, anxiety, suicide and cognitive decline in the underserved populations we serve, our art kits and virtual classes are even more necessary for our communities in 2021!

The Phoenix ArtCorps​​

The Phoenix ArtCorps is a student employment program from the Phoenix Office of Arts and Culture  that seeks to provide students with​ the comprehensive skills, mentorship, and experience ​they need to launch their arts and culture careers. Over the course of the 2023-2024 academic year​, each student works 400 hours for $17/hr (around 15 to 20 hours a week), with additional stipends and professional development opportunities. To apply, students must be current or recently graduated undergraduate students at a community college, university, or other institution of higher education based in Phoenix (or live in Phoenix themselves). Applicants must be at least 18 years old. There are no other enrollment requirements. Students do not need to be majoring in the arts or similar fields to apply.
